    Josh, YouMeO's main objective is social aggregation which means they collect data from a bunch of SN's worldwide. I am also not taking sides but if you want to talk about copying, YouMeO was out there way before Socialsigr so they can't have copied anything?

    Socialsigr's main objective is to provide social signatures which their service allows.

    YouMeO doesn't provide signatures but allows you to UPDATE your status on one of the corresponding websites linked to their service. To me both websites are totally different in reference to their goals.
